Traveling to a New City Alone? Here Are Some Safety Essentials

Traveling solo can be an exciting adventure! Exploring a new city on your own allows you to discover new places at your own pace. However, staying safe while you explore is super important. Here are some essential safety tips to keep in mind when you’re traveling alone.

  1. Stay Connected

Before you head out, make sure your phone is fully charged. Download maps or apps that can help you navigate the city without needing data. It’s also a good idea to share your travel plans with a friend or family member. Check in with them regularly, so someone knows where you are.

  1. Know Your Surroundings

When you arrive in a new city, take some time to familiarize yourself with the area. Look at a map (or your phone) to get a sense of where you are and what’s nearby. Pay attention to the important places like your hotel, restaurants, and any attractions you want to visit. Knowing where you are can help you feel more secure.

  1. Trust Your Instincts

If something doesn’t feel right, trust your gut. Whether it’s a street that feels too quiet or someone who makes you uncomfortable, it’s okay to leave and find a safer place. Your safety comes first, so don’t hesitate to make a change if something feels off.

  1. Keep Your Belongings Secure

Use a crossbody bag or a money belt to keep your valuables close to you. Be mindful of pickpockets, especially in crowded areas. Try to keep your wallet, phone, and passport in secure spots. It’s also smart to have a backup plan, like storing some cash and copies of important documents in a separate place.

  1. Stay in Well-Lit Areas

When exploring at night, stick to well-lit and busy streets. Avoid shortcuts through dark alleys or deserted areas. If you’re out late, consider using rideshare apps to get back to your hotel safely instead of walking alone.

  1. Meet People Wisely

Meeting new people can be a highlight of traveling, but always be cautious. If you decide to chat with someone, do it in a public place and trust your instincts. Keep your personal information private, and don’t feel pressured to share too much.

  1. Have an Emergency Plan

Before you travel, know the local emergency numbers. Make a note of the nearest hospital or police station, just in case. It’s also a good idea to keep a small amount of local currency for emergencies.

Traveling alone can be a fantastic experience filled with new adventures. By keeping these safety essentials in mind, you can enjoy your trip with peace of mind.
